Output fbc30983f28e87e4dff4e5262cedcd05efeca98b10957119e68d88ebcf7a8359:0

value
320604
script pubkey
OP_HASH160 OP_PUSHBYTES_20 552bf89aec17940fe5c7f72252002f5543d53b35 OP_EQUAL
address
39TN31sj6m9ww17zggYjXGvayXZVgRDz7j
transaction
fbc30983f28e87e4dff4e5262cedcd05efeca98b10957119e68d88ebcf7a8359
confirmations
128431
spent
true